Finance Review Summary — Support Outsourcing

Q3 review confirms the plan to outsource tier-one support for the Quindell platform to Marovant Services. Projected savings: 18% of support opex annually, with transition costs recovered within five quarters. Sales leads should anticipate brief SLA adjustments during migration. Further strategic context is set out in the note below.

management briefing: Only 33 of the 205 pilot accounts renewed Kasath, so a churn review is set for October 17. Weniusek Logistics is in early talks to buy Holethax Freight for about $345.6 million.

**Handover — Quillbrook cache incident**

On-call notes. The stale-cache bug from Tuesday's postmortem is mitigated, not fixed. Root cause: the Quillbrook edge layer ignores invalidation events when the feed replayer lags. Watch the replayer lag panel; if it exceeds five minutes, purge the edge cache manually.

Permanent fix lands next sprint. If the purge tool itself is locked out — it happened once during the incident — the admin shell will ask for the standing recovery passphrase, noted just below:

unlock words, tajef-yawig: norax-aldok-eliys-silax-kasdor-frair-quenys

**Postmortem timeline — Farelight pricing experiment**

14:22 — On-call paged after checkout conversions dropped sharply on the Farelight platform. Investigation showed the ticket-pricing experiment had begun serving the treatment price to 100% of traffic instead of the intended 10% split, due to a misconfigured rollout flag pushed earlier that afternoon. Experiment was halted at 14:41 and prices reverted. The deploy responsible was identified by the token recorded below.

session token of fadug-hahap = htk3_554

# PacketPress client init.
# Compresses telemetry payloads before shipping to the Glimmerfall ingest
# tier. Uses zstd level 6; don't raise it, CPU cost outweighs the wire
# savings past ~8KB payloads. Batches flush every 2s or 512 events.
# Auth is a static key scoped to the compression relay only.
# The key used by this client is:

app token of fajop-fahif = qvz4-AnML